Framed Print of The home guard, display and training. Picture possibly taken in Chatham, Kent

The home guard, display and training.
Picture possibly taken in Chatham, Kent. (Not confirmed it is Chatham, as handwritten caption hard to read - but looks like it reads Chatham)
Picture taken 18th May 1943. © Mirrorpix

Artwork supplied by Memory Lane (Daily Mirror)
